Responsibilities

  • Manage document lifecycle processes including creation, review, approval, release, revision, archival, and retirement of controlled documentation
  • Maintain version control, naming conventions, metadata standards, taxonomy, and repository structure for CM documentation libraries
  • Support governance of engineering templates, manufacturing standards, work instructions, playbooks, and best-practice documents
  • Coordinate document reviews and approvals with Engineering, Quality, Operations, Procurement, and external manufacturing stakeholders
  • Ensure documentation completeness, accuracy, traceability, and compliance with applicable internal procedures and quality expectations
  • Support audit readiness by maintaining organized document records, revision history, approval evidence, and retrieval processes
  • Identify documentation gaps, inconsistencies, duplicate content, and obsolete records, and drive corrective cleanup actions
  • Support CM Portal and documentation library administration from a content governance and document control perspective
  • Develop user guidance, training materials, and standard operating practices for documentation submission, retrieval, and change management
  • Track documentation KPIs including document aging, approval cycle time, compliance gaps, and repository health
  • Partner with analytics and knowledge management colleagues to improve content searchability, usability, and adoption
